Cocamidopropylamine Oxide is an amine oxide derived from coconut fatty acids, used as a foaming agent and surfactant in cosmetic cleansing products.
| Also known as | 931-324-9, Amides, coco, N-[3-(dimethylamino)propyl], N-oxides |
|---|---|
| INCI name | Cocamidopropylamine Oxide |
| CAS number | 68155-09-9 |
| EC number | 268-938-5 |
| CosIng ID | 75246 |
